AI Technical Summary

Technical Problem

Traditional railway foundation pit construction scaffolds are cumbersome and complicated to connect with adjacent foundation pit support platforms, making it difficult to quickly adjust to adapt to different foundation pit sizes. Furthermore, the lower fixing operation is laborious, affecting construction efficiency and cost.

Method used

The system employs connecting components and fixing mechanisms for the foundation pit support platform, enabling rapid connection and adjustment by pulling the pull block and pushing the push plate. Combined with a motor-driven screw that automatically inserts the ground cone, it improves flexibility and stability.

Benefits of technology

It enables rapid connection and flexible adjustment of the foundation pit support platform, reducing construction time and labor costs, and enhancing the stability and safety of the support structure.

Abstract

The utility model relates to the technical field of railway engineering, in particular to a railway foundation pit construction support which comprises a foundation pit supporting table, the front end and the rear end of the foundation pit supporting table are jointly provided with a connecting part, inner cavities are formed in the left side and the right side of the interior of the foundation pit supporting table respectively, and extension tables are movably installed in the two inner cavities respectively. And handles are arranged at the ends, away from the inner cavity, of the two extension tables correspondingly, fixing mechanisms are arranged in front of the interiors of the two extension tables correspondingly, and supporting legs are arranged at the four corners of the lower end of the foundation pit supporting table correspondingly. According to the foundation pit construction support for the railway, the pull blocks are pulled to control the limiting columns to be rapidly connected with the adjacent supporting tables, flexible splicing according to the width of a foundation pit is facilitated, the extension tables are accurately adjusted through the pull handles and the pushing plates, the construction time and the labor cost are saved, the screw is driven by the motor to enable the ground inserting cones to be inserted into the ground, and the construction efficiency is improved. Operation is convenient and labor-saving, stability is enhanced, and construction safety and quality are guaranteed.

TECHNICAL FIELD

[0001] The utility model relates to railway engineering technical field especially relates to a railway is with foundation pit construction support. BACKGROUND

[0002] In railway engineering construction, foundation pit construction is a very key link, and the performance of foundation pit construction support directly affects the progress and quality of the project. The traditional railway foundation pit construction support exposes many problems in the actual application process, and the connection mode of the previous connection is often more complicated, for example, some supports adopt bolt fastening connection, and the construction personnel need to spend a lot of time for alignment, bolt insertion and tightening operation, which not only slows down the connection speed, but also requires higher operation proficiency of the construction personnel. When facing foundation pits of different widths, the traditional support has poor splicing flexibility, and it is difficult to quickly adjust to adapt to diversified foundation pit sizes, which greatly limits the construction efficiency, causes the construction time to be prolonged, and greatly increases the labor cost. The fixing cone under the existing foundation pit construction support mostly needs manual insertion and fixing. After the foundation pit construction support is placed in the foundation pit, manual operation is difficult and laborious. Therefore, we launch a new railway foundation pit construction support. [0025] A railway foundation construction support, including foundation pit support platform 1, the front end and rear end of foundation pit support platform 1 are provided with connecting parts 2 in common, the inside left side and inside right side of foundation pit support platform 1 are provided with inner cavity 3, the inside of two inner cavities 3 is movably installed with extension platform 4, the end away from inner cavity 3 of two extension platforms 4 is provided with handle 5, the inside front of two extension platforms 4 is provided with fixed mechanism 6, the lower end of foundation pit support platform 1 four corners is provided with support leg 7, the outer surface of two support legs 7 located in left part and right part is provided with mounting seat 8 in common, the left end and right end of two mounting seats 8 are provided with guide slot 9, the upper end of two mounting seats 8 is fixedly installed with motor 10 in the front part, the output end of two motors 10 is fixedly installed with screw rod 11, the inside of two mounting seats 8 is fixedly installed with guide rod 12 through cavity slot, the outer surface of corresponding two screw rods 11 and guide rods 12 is movably installed with movable block 13 in common, the left end and right end of two movable blocks 13 are provided with two guide blocks 14, wherein the end away from movable block 13 of two guide blocks 14 opposite in front and back is fixedly installed with mounting plate 15, the lower end of four mounting plates 15 is provided with two ground insertion cones 16.

[0026] In the embodiment, the connecting component 2 comprises a corresponding seat 20 and a corresponding block 21, the front end of the corresponding seat 20 is provided with a corresponding slot 22, the middle of the upper end of the corresponding seat 20 is fixedly installed with an extension shell 23, the middle of the upper end of the extension shell 23 is movably installed with a pull rod 24, the outer surface of the pull rod 24 is movably sleeved with a first spring 26, the upper end of the pull rod 24 is provided with a pull block 25, the lower end of the pull rod 24 and the lower part of the outer surface of the first spring 26 are jointly fixedly installed with a guide plate 27, the middle of the lower end of the guide plate 27 is provided with a limiting column 28, the lower part of the limiting column 28 extends to the inside of the corresponding slot 22, and the upper end of the corresponding block 21 is provided with a limiting hole 29; the corresponding seat 20 and the corresponding block 21 are fixedly installed at the front end and the rear end of the foundation pit support table 1 respectively; the two adjacent foundation pit support tables 1 are movably clamped in the inside of the corresponding seat 20 through the corresponding block 21; the limiting column 28 and the limiting hole 29 are in position correspondence, and the limiting column 28 is movably clamped in the inside of the limiting hole 29 through the first spring 26 and the guide plate 27.

[0027] Through the above scheme: the corresponding seat 20 is fixed at the front end of one foundation pit support table 1, the corresponding block 21 is fixed at the rear end of another foundation pit support table 1, at this time, the pull block 25 is pulled, the pull block 25 drives the pull rod 24 to move upwards, the first spring 26 is compressed, the guide plate 27 moves upwards with the pull rod 24, and the limiting column 28 also moves upwards and leaves the corresponding slot 22, the corresponding block 21 is inserted into the corresponding slot 22 of the corresponding seat 20, when the corresponding block 21 completely enters the corresponding slot 22 and the limiting hole 29 is in position correspondence with the limiting column 28, the pull block 25 is loosened, the first spring 26 which is compressed restores elastic deformation, pushes the guide plate 27 to move downwards, the guide plate 27 drives the limiting column 28 to move downwards, and the limiting column 28 is inserted into the limiting hole 29, so that the connection and fixation of the two adjacent foundation pit support tables 1 are realized, and the quick connection and fixation between the two foundation pit support tables 1 are realized.

[0028] In the embodiment, the fixing mechanism 6 comprises a second spring 61, the inside front of the extension table 4 is provided with an inner slot 62, the front part of the outer surface of the second spring 61 is fixedly installed with a driving block 63, the middle of the front end of the driving block 63 is provided with a fixing column 64, the middle of the upper end of the driving block 63 is fixedly installed with a pushing plate 65 through an extension block, the upper end of the extension table 4 is provided with a sliding slot 66, and the rear end of the extension table 4 is provided with a fixing hole 67; the second spring 61 is fixedly installed on the rear wall of the inner slot 62, the driving block 63 is movably installed in the inside of the sliding slot 66 through the extension block, and the two extension tables 4 are movably clamped together through the fixing column 64 and the fixing hole 67.

[0029] By the above scheme: push the push plate 65, the push plate 65 drives the driving block 63 to move backward in the inner groove 62 through the extension block, the second spring 61 is compressed, the fixed column 64 moves backward with the driving block 63, the two opposite extension platforms 4 are close, when the fixed column 64 corresponds to the fixed hole 67 in position, the push plate 65 is loosened, the compressed second spring 61 restores elastic deformation, the driving block 63 is pushed to move forward, the driving block 63 drives the fixed column 64 to move forward, so that the fixed column 64 is inserted into the fixed hole 67, thereby realizing the movable clamping fixing between the two opposite extension platforms 4.

[0030] It should be noted that the utility model is a kind of railway foundation pit construction support, in the use process, corresponding seat 20 is fixedly installed at the front end of one foundation pit support platform 1 respectively, corresponding block 21 is fixedly installed at the rear end of another foundation pit support platform 1, pull block 25 is pulled, pull rod 24 is driven by pull block 25 and moves upward, so that first spring 26 is compressed.At the same time, guide plate 27 moves upward with pull rod 24, limiting column 28 moves upward and leaves corresponding groove 22, corresponding block 21 is inserted into corresponding groove 22 of corresponding seat 20, when corresponding block 21 completely enters corresponding groove 22 and limiting hole 29 corresponds to limiting column 28 in position, pull block 25 is loosened, the compressed first spring 26 restores elastic deformation, pushes guide plate 27 to move downward, guide plate 27 drives limiting column 28 to move downward and inserts into limiting hole 29, the connection of adjacent two foundation pit support platforms 1 is completed, so that it is convenient to carry out according to foundation pit support platform 1 according to the width of foundation pit, and the connection speed is faster, then according to the actual size requirement of foundation pit construction, extension platform 4 is pulled by handle 5, so that it slides out of the inner cavity 3 of foundation pit support platform 1, when two opposite extension platforms 4 are adjusted to appropriate position, push plate 65 is pushed, push plate 65 drives driving block 63 to move backward in inner groove 62 through extension block, second spring 61 is compressed at this time, fixed column 64 moves backward with driving block 63, when fixed column 64 corresponds to fixed hole 67 in position, push plate 65 is loosened, the compressed second spring 61 restores elastic deformation, pushes driving block 63 to move forward, driving block 63 drives fixed column 64 to move forward, so that fixed column 64 is inserted into fixed hole 67, realizes movable clamping fixing between two opposite extension platforms 4, the overall mounting seat 8 is placed in foundation pit, the motor 10 on mounting seat 8 is started, the output end of motor 10 drives screw rod 11 to rotate, since movable block 13 is simultaneously installed on the outer surface of screw rod 11 and guide rod 12, the rotation of screw rod 11 will make movable block 13 move linearly along guide rod 12, movable block 13 moves and drives mounting plate 15 to move, the insertion ground cone 16 at the lower end of mounting plate 15 moves downward and is inserted into ground, the stability of the whole foundation pit construction support is enhanced, so that it is firmly fixed in foundation pit construction position.
